[Cerebral metastasis, idiopathic pneumoperitoneum and obstructive jaundice as clinical manifestations of carcinoma of the pancreas].

V Ferreira Montero, J Eiras Ajuria, R Gómez Pereda, M Montori Lasilla, M I Valero Palomero.   

Abstract

A case of undifferentiated pancreatic carcinoma is described. The first symptoms were due to brain metastases and was then diagnosed as malignant glioma. The appearance of a sudden obstructive jaundice and pneumoperitoneum without any apparent cause led to the diagnosis of undifferentiated pancreatic carcinoma and peritoneal carcinomatosis, that was confirmed by the anatomicopathological study.
